Newcastle-based biotech InvenireX (搜索) has secured £2 million in seed funding to accelerate commercialization of its groundbreaking DNA (搜索) nanotechnology platform that promises to revolutionize early disease detection. The funding round, announced on November 18, 2025, was led by DSW Ventures (搜索) with participation from XTX Ventures (搜索), Cambridge Technology Capital (搜索), and angel investors with biotech experience, including grant funding from Innovate UK (搜索).
Breakthrough Technology Addresses 40-Year Limitation
Founded in 2023 through Conception X (搜索) and building on Dr. Dan Todd's PhD research at Newcastle University, InvenireX (搜索) was created to address what the company identifies as a fundamental limitation in modern science: molecular detection has barely advanced in the past 40 years. Current methods such as PCR were originally designed for different purposes and later repurposed for disease detection, but require extensive sample preparation that can lose up to 50 percent of the molecular markers being sought, making early signals effectively invisible.
InvenireX (搜索)'s platform uses programmable DNA (搜索) nanostructures, termed "Nanites," to capture specific genetic markers inside custom microfluidic chips. A proprietary AI-powered reader then identifies and quantifies targets in real time, enabling the detection of disease markers at concentrations that existing methods cannot capture.
Unprecedented Performance Metrics
In pilot testing, InvenireX (搜索) has demonstrated remarkable performance improvements over existing technologies. The platform shows 200-fold greater sensitivity than qPCR and 60-fold improvement over digital PCR, while simultaneously reducing both time and cost per test by half. Quantitative results are available in minutes rather than hours or days.
"Our machine could pick up cancer, HIV (搜索) or sepsis earlier – any disease with a nucleic acid trace," said InvenireX (搜索) CEO and founder Dan Todd. "We're made of DNA (搜索) – that's the source code. If you can pick up traces of faults and errors in that code, you can detect problems across the board before symptoms appear. We've built the ultimate needle-in-a-haystack detector – a tool that we can put in the hands of scientists to enable the discoveries of tomorrow."
Wide-Ranging Clinical Applications
The implications of this technology extend across multiple areas of healthcare and research. Tumors as small as one millimeter could potentially be detected up to a decade earlier than currently possible. In pharmaceutical manufacturing, vaccine producers could verify the presence and concentration of active ingredients for the first time at production scale. The platform also enables researchers to discover biological markers that were previously impossible to detect.
